Paul Whiteman's Orchestra, started a little later in radio than other bands of the 1920s (including those of Ben Bernie, Rudy Vallee and even Lawrence Welk). They began their CBS radio show in 1929 which sponsored by Old Gold cigarettes. The Old Gold/Paul Whiteman Hour, was meant to counter the NBC radio program of B. A. Rolfe & his Lucky Strike Dance Orchestra (click the link above for a list of some of the songs played on the show - OH, for a line recording of these!!!).
    During the course of this radio show, the band went to Hollywood twice (once on a train sponsored by Old Gold) to make the movie "The King of Jazz". After this series ended, and after a lean period due to the Depression, Paul Whiteman's Orchestra was regularly sponsored on the radio from 1933 through the end of the 1930s (from which many of the songs on this page were obtained).
    The band continued to make live stage appearances and broadcast remotes during this time. During the 1940s, Paul was involved in radio programs in which he led a studio orchestra with a small core of musicians from his band, and, in 1947, tried his hand as a disc jockey on radio, and, in 1949, went on to television.
    "Now and Then" was a popular segment and it begun during the Philco Radio Hall of Fame series and continued on "Forever Tops", this led to the recordings made on the Coral label in the 1950s.
